SECTION 19

(1) The President of the National Assembly shall chair Permanent Bureau meetings and the Chairmen's Conference. He shall preside over deliberations in plenary. (2) Where the President of the National Assembly is unavoidably absent, the Senior Vice-President and the Vice-Presidents shall sit in his stead in the order of precedence established by the Bureau. (3) The Secretaries shall supervise the drafting of the minutes and shall read them out upon request. They shall keep the speakers list of Members who ask for the floor, supervise the voting process and count votes. 9 (4) The Questors, under the authority of the Bureau of the National Assembly, shall be responsible for evaluating, auditing and controlling the services of the National Assembly under conditions laid down by order of the Bureau.
